About Caleb
Caleb Buttenhoff is a licensed professional counselor (LPCC) practicing in Minnesota who focuses on helping people manage stress, anxiety, addictions, self-esteem concerns, depression, and ADHD.
Background and approach
He draws on eight years in the mental health field and three years of clinical practice to support clients working through concentration and memory difficulties, motivation challenges, and struggles with confidence.
Caleb centers his work on the idea that each person is the expert on their own story and that they already hold strengths to address what feels overwhelming. He aims to create a collaborative environment where clients’ goals guide the process, and he encourages taking the first step toward change as an important act of courage.
His background includes assisting with a range of concerns such as communication and control issues, drug and alcohol addiction, feelings of emptiness or isolation, relationship strains like infidelity and jealousy, and life purpose or fatherhood questions. Caleb uses evidence-based therapeutic techniques and tailors support to individual needs, helping clients build practical skills and greater self-awareness.
He practices in English and offers multiple online session formats to increase accessibility for those in Minnesota.
Evidence-based techniques and flexible online options
Caleb draws on a range of evidence-based therapeutic techniques to help clients manage mood, attention, and addictive behaviors. One common strategy focuses on skill-building and structured problem solving to reduce anxiety and improve coping; this approach teaches practical steps for handling stressors and improving concentration. Another approach emphasizes motivational strategies and behavioral change techniques to address substance use and other patterns that undermine goals; this work often centers on clarifying values and building small, sustainable habits that support recovery and self-control.Finding the right approach is a collaborative process. Caleb partners with each client to assess needs, goals, and preferences, and then selects techniques that fit the person rather than imposing a single method. Together they adjust strategies over time to improve engagement and outcomes.
Online therapy with Caleb is offered through video calls, phone sessions, live chat, and text-based messaging, which makes scheduling more flexible for people balancing work, family, or other commitments. These formats allow continuity of care from Minnesota and can make it easier to practice skills between sessions through written exchanges and real-time conversations.
